What this means: About 89% of students here test proficient in math and reading, well above the roughly 75% typical for Nebraska schools with a similar share of low-income students. BeatsExpectations ranks schools against others at the same poverty level, not by raw scores, so a school can post high scores and still fall short of its prediction, or post lower scores and still beat it. This school clears its prediction by about 13 points, placing it in Nebraska's top 10%.

BeatsExpectations runs a per-state regression of proficiency on free/reduced-lunch share, then scores each school by residual. How this is calculated →

About BLUE SAGE ELEMENTARY

BLUE SAGE ELEMENTARY is a high-enrollment elementary school in ELKHORN, Nebraska. The school had 664 students in pre-K through 5 in 2024-25. An average school in this group (elementary schools in Nebraska) has about 272 students.

The 20 schools of ELKHORN PUBLIC SCHOOLS, including BLUE SAGE ELEMENTARY, enroll 11,653 students.

Roughly 77% of students at BLUE SAGE ELEMENTARY are White. Other groups make up 11% Asian, 5% multiracial, 4% Hispanic, and 2% Black. County-wide, 69% of Douglas County residents are White. Pick two students at random and there is a 39% chance they belong to different racial or ethnic groups; that figure is the school's diversity index.

Dividing enrollment by its 44.3 full-time-equivalent teachers gives a ratio of about 15.0:1. That is lower than the 21.0:1 average for elementary schools in Nebraska. Eligible students account for 3% of enrollment in the free or reduced-price lunch program. On average, public schools in Douglas County report 25%.

Compared with Nebraska schools that have similar shares of low-income students, BLUE SAGE ELEMENTARY does better than predicted by 13.1 points. Its average proficiency rate on state tests is 88.5%; the prediction is 75.4%.

Within Douglas County, the median household income is $80,391, a bachelor's degree or higher is held by about 42% of adults, and the share of residents below the poverty line is 8%. In all, Douglas County has 207 public schools and roughly 98,640 students.

Nearby, REAGAN ELEMENTARY is about 1.5 miles away. There are at least 8 more public schools inside five miles. BLUE SAGE ELEMENTARY's average proficiency of 88.5% compares with 78.6% for its nearest scored neighbors.

The federal government classifies BLUE SAGE ELEMENTARY's location as Rural: Fringe.
